ABTA Lifeline launches new grant to help families get through summer

ABTA LifeLine is offering a new grant to help people in the industry who are facing financial difficulties during the summer.

The charity’s Summertime Grant has been created to help alleviate some of the financial burden families face in the summer holidays and the subsequent return to school in September.

People who are struggling can apply to get assistance in the form of food vouchers, support with purchasing school uniforms, stationery and tech supplies, wellbeing support, as well as financial help with attraction day vouchers plus money for transport and subsistence while on the day out.

The Summertime Grant will run until the end of September and anyone who currently works for, or has worked for, an ABTA member is eligible to apply.

Previous recipients of support from ABTA LifeLine are welcome to apply and eligibility for the Summertime Grant extends to individuals with children under 18 living at the same address.

ABTA Lifeline said: “With the introduction of this new grant programme, ABTA LifeLine will help individuals and families within the travel industry, addressing their most critical needs, and making a lasting impact in our community.

“The charity is dedicated to building a stronger, more supportive industry and invites eligible individuals to apply for these grants to receive the assistance they require during challenging times.”
